Hey everyone I have a 87 MIrage with a 4G63 swap. When I go to start the car I have air I have fuel to the rail and I have spark. The injectors however are not firing. WHen I tested the signals I was getting a good signal from teh resistor pack but I was getting a 12V signal instead of a ground signal from the ECU. Is my ECU Fried? I'm running a 90 ECU with a 90 wiring harness and MAF. If I try to start the car by before priming the cylinders with some fuel it will fire up but die as soon as that primer is extinguished. Any ideas??? Also when i turn on the ignition I heard a series of clicks from the motor maybe the ISC? But that only happens once in a while not everytime. Any help will be greatly appriciated.....oh yeah I looked at the ECU no signs of the caps leaking or burn spots on the board....would this just mean the ECU is fried or I have a wiring issue.
 
look at your wiring diamgram and study the inputs to the ecu, if the computer does not see spark (even though it might be sparking) it will not fire the injectors. make sure the the ecu is receveing all of the inputs.
